Jeff Healey is often regarded as one of the most distinctive and talented Guitarists in rock and Blues Music. His unique style, characterized by playing the guitar flat on his lap, set him apart and contributed to his signature sound. While he may not always appear on mainstream "greatest guitarist" lists, his influence and virtuosity are highly respected among musicians and fans alike. Healey's ability to blend genres and his emotive playing have solidified his legacy in the music world.

Jeff Healey was a blind Canadian guitarist and vocalist. He released a number of studio albums, both together with a band as well as solo. In Canada, his biggest hit was "I Think I Love You Too Much", released in 1990.
